ATTOCK, April 30: The commerce ministry has approved the proposal of Attock Chamber of Commerce and Industry (ACCI) to facilitate the business community of the district. This was disclosed by State Minister for Environment Malik Amin Alslam while talking to Dawn here on Sunday.

He said a proposal regarding set up of the ACCI had been forwarded to the ministry after demands of local business community leaders including the president of Trade and Industry, Mirza Abdul Rehman.

He said a proposal had been approved few days before after holding a number of meetings and discussions with the commerce ministry officials including federal commerce minister, Humayun Akhtar.

The chamber would guarantee economic boost and quick industrialisation in the underdeveloped district besides helping the business community and dealing with other issues such as unemployment and poverty, he said.

It emerges as an effective platform to resolve the problems of businessmen and providing them proper technical guidance for investment in the right direction, he said.

Mr Aslam said the ministry also notified the president trade and industry, who made hectic efforts in this regard, as a founder chairman of ACCI.

He said all necessary measures were being taken to make ACCI’s office in operation and he hoped it would start functioning in one month’s period after finalising all required formalities and arrangements.

Special task had been given to the founder chairman to ensure operation of the chamber as soon as possible, he said. Prime Minister Shaukat Aziz was expected to inaugurate ACCI office.
